Investigation of Parallel Generator Unit-Connection effects on Third Harmonic Stator Earth Fault Protection

Abstract

 Third harmonic protection is one of the methods used for preventing damage to generator stator winding due to earth fault. Its effects have been investigated for single generator unit connection. However, there is a dearth of information on its effects on parallel generator unit connection which is a more practical situation in generating stations. In this work, the effect of parallel generator unit-connection on third harmonic earth fault protection is investigated. Ordinary non-linear algebraic equations obtained from non-fault and earth fault circuit models of two generators connected in parallel using Kirchhoff’s voltage and current laws for different load conditions were solved using Cramer’s rule. Simulation of the models for earth fault at stator neutral and terminal were performed for noload, light load and full load using MATLAB/SIMULINK. The value of third harmonic voltage at stator neutral and terminal were estimated for the different load conditions. Third Harmonic Voltage (THV) at neutral and terminals of the parallel generators for no-load, light load and full load conditions were 115.8 V and 60 V, 66.8 V and 34.7 V, 231.6 V and 120.1 V respectively for non-fault condition. With an earth fault at the neutral of generator one, THV at its neutral and terminal became 0 V and 160 V, 0 V and 92.5 V, 0 V and 320 V for no-load, light load and full load conditions respectively while generator two has 140.4 V and 56.5 V, 75.5 V and 23.5 V, 280.8 V and 113 V at neutral and terminal respectively. In conclusion, for an earth fault on one generator of a parallel unit connected pair, values of third harmonic voltage at its neutral and terminal agrees with that of a single unit-connected generator.
